Giorgio Derchi is a scholar working on Genetics,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Giorgio Derchi has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 476 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Genetics, 10 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 8 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Giorgio Derchi's work include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(14 papers), Iron Metabolism and Disorders (6 papers) and Heart Failure Treatment and Management (5 papers). Giorgio Derchi is often cited by papers focused on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(14 papers), Iron Metabolism and Disorders (6 papers) and Heart Failure Treatment and Management (5 papers). Giorgio Derchi coll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Canada and Hungary. Giorgio Derchi's co-authors include Gian Luca Forni, Patrizio Bina, Renzo Galanello, C Vecchio, Aurelio Maggio, Alessia Pepe, Carmelo Magnano, Cappellini, Giuseppe D'Ascola and Valeria Maria Pinto and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, Blood and Annals of the New York Academy of Sciences.
